How can I optimize my action economy in Baldur's Gate 3 combat?

Optimizing your action economy in Baldur's Gate 3 is crucial for maximizing your effectiveness in combat. Action economy refers to how you use your actions, bonus actions, and movement each turn to gain an advantage over your enemies. The game is based on the Dungeons & Dragons 5th Edition rules, which means understanding these mechanics is key to success. HereÔÇÖs a detailed guide on how to optimize your action economy. How do I resolve the conflict between Wyll and Karlach in Baldur's Gate 3?

Resolving the conflict between Wyll and Karlach in Baldur's Gate 3 is a significant narrative moment that requires careful decision-making and understanding of the characters' motivations. This conflict arises because Wyll, a warlock bound by a pact with the fiend Mizora, is tasked with hunting down Karlach, a tiefling who is believed to be a dangerous fugitive.
